Open Badminton Tournament in Odesa: Honoring Mykola Barabash

On November 10, 2024, the open badminton cup organized by the Odesa regional organization of the FST «Ukraine» took place at the Sports School No. 5.

The competition was dedicated to the memory of the distinguished Odesa sports figure, Mykola Barabash, a deserved worker of physical culture and sports in Ukraine.

This tournament was the second of its kind in Odesa and turned into a true sports celebration for young badminton enthusiasts.

A total of 22 participants competed in the event.

The tournament was held in the mixed category: a male and female pair.

The winners and prize-winners among juniors were:

1st place - Mykola Cherniyenk / Veronika Simova;

2nd place - Lev Talpa / Darya Popova;

3rd place - Mykola Tsvetus / Anastasia Savitska.

Among the boys, the places were distributed as follows:

1st place - Pavlo Vasilioglo / Darya Boris;

2nd place - Timofiy Glushin / Vladislava Kimlyk;

3rd place - Sergey Mukhin / Elena Morozova.

The athletes were trained by coaches Vladimir Bilous, Darya Sibiryakova, and Valery Karpo.

Reference

Mykola Martinovich Barabash is a prominent specialist in the field of physical culture and sports, responsible for training many athletes who proudly represent our country in both national and international competitions.

He was the vice president of the Badminton Federation of Ukraine, a member of the National Olympic Committee of Ukraine, and led the Odesa regional organization of the physical culture and sports society «Ukraine» for 30 years.

His talent as an organizer has been recognized with awards from the European and World Badminton Federations.

A master of sports in archery and badminton, a deserved coach of Ukraine, and an international referee.
